Commercial Foundation Repair in Greenville, SC
Commercial foundation repair services address issues with the structural base of commercial buildings, including office complexes, retail centers, warehouses, and other large properties. These services typically involve assessing foundation stability, repairing or reinforcing existing foundations, and preventing future settlement or cracking. Property owners often seek these services when experiencing signs of foundation problems such as uneven floors, cracked walls, or doors and windows that no longer close properly, aiming to maintain safety and property value.
Before requesting foundation repair, property owners should understand the specific signs indicating foundation issues, the potential causes such as soil movement or moisture changes, and the scope of repairs needed. It’s important to evaluate the extent of damage to determine whether repairs are sufficient or if more extensive measures are necessary. Having a clear understanding of the property’s foundation history and any previous repairs can also help in planning effective solutions.

Common Commercial Foundation Repair Jobs
Commercial foundation repair involves stabilizing and strengthening building foundations to prevent structural issues.
Foundation underpinning is used to lift and support settling or sinking structures.
Pier and beam repair addresses issues with the supports beneath commercial buildings.
Slab stabilization corrects uneven or cracked concrete slabs to ensure safety and stability.
Crack repair and sealing helps prevent water intrusion and further foundation damage.
Drainage and waterproofing services protect foundations from water-related issues and soil erosion.
Commercial Foundation Repair Questions
What are signs of foundation problems in a commercial building? Common signs include uneven flooring, cracks in walls or ceilings, and sticking doors or windows that won’t close properly.
What causes foundation issues in commercial properties? Factors such as soil movement, poor drainage, and changes in moisture levels can lead to foundation settlement or shifting.
What types of foundation repair services are available for commercial buildings? Services may include underpinning, slab stabilization, pier installation, and crack repair to restore stability.
Why is addressing foundation issues important for commercial properties? Repairing foundation problems helps prevent further damage, maintains structural integrity, and ensures safety for occupants and visitors.
